UNHCR Intention Survey for Syrian Refugees – May to June 2025

Over the past several years, UNHCR has been collecting information from Syrian Refugees in the region on their intention to return and their socio-economic status. This information helps UNHCR understand refugees’ plans for their future and to align our programing with the priorities and intentions of refugees, whether this is in Iraq or Syria.

NAMA, a survey company based in Jordan, will contact some of you from May 26 and throughout June 2025 on behalf of UNHCR. A random selection of individuals will be called on the phone to answer the questions; if you have been randomly selected to participate,

You will receive a phone call from this  Jordanian number 📞 +962793031619.

We appreciate the communities vigilance and further appreciate that you as ask the identity of the caller to verify that they are from NAMA. Remain vigilant to a call from unknown sources.

The information collected during this survey is presented anonymously and the participation is on a voluntary basis. It is not compulsory to respond.

Participation in these intention surveys is not related to humanitarian assistance provided in your country of residence and does not affect refugees’ eligibility to receive assistance and services.
